Wheeling Island Sewer Project Impacting Traffic Patterns

Ohio-West Virginia Excavating will begin working on a new phase of Wheeling Island’s Delaware Street sewer project and drivers will see new traffic patterns as a result.

Beginning tomorrow, the roadway from Alley N to Alley M, including the S. York Street intersection will be closed for at least two weeks.  Patrons will now be able to enter the Parlor Café from S. Wabash and S. Huron streets.

Local traffic only should use the roads impacted by the construction. Drivers should plan accordingly.
